From 2efc7c085f05870eda6f29ac71eeb83f3bd54415 Mon Sep 17 00:00:00 2001 From: Christophe Leroy Date: Thu, 9 Jan 2020 08:25:26 +0000 Subject: [PATCH] powerpc/32: drop get_pteptr() Commit 8d30c14cab30 ("powerpc/mm: Rework I$/D$ coherency (v3)") and commit 90ac19a8b21b ("[POWERPC] Abolish iopa(), mm_ptov(), io_block_mapping() from arch/powerpc") removed the use of get_pteptr() outside of mm/pgtable_32.c In mm/pgtable_32.c, the only user of get_pteptr() is change_page_attr() which operates on kernel context and on lowmem pages only.
